The UK must not sign up to EU Military Unification without a referendum.
Rejected
10 signatures
What the petition asks
The UK should not sign any agreement that commits the UK to the European Defence Fund (EDF) or Permanent Structured Cooperation (PESCO). Control of the UK’s military must not be transferred to Brussels in any form without a referendum.
The prospect of EU military unification has neither been properly debated in Parliament nor presented to the British public. The full implications of the European Defence Fund (EDF) and Permanent Structured Cooperation (PESCO) are not widely understood in the UK. Before any agreement is signed, the UK government must ensure a transparent, open debate and put the matter to a referendum.
Why it was rejected
There was already a petition about this issue. Duplicates are rejected so signatures collect in one place.
You may wish to sign this petition which calls for a similar action: Hold a UK referendum before joining any defence and security pact with the EU.
